Good Old Fashioned Bluegrass Festival Facebook Group Page Open For Bluegrass Musicians To Post Their Music

The Northern California Bluegrass Society has opened the Good Old Fashioned Bluegrass Festival Facebook Group Page for all Bluegrass Musicians to post their music for everyone to enjoy.

Join The GOF Group Page

The 2020 Good Old Fashioned gathering, which had been scheduled for August 6-9 in Tres Pinos, has been cancelled due to the Coronavirus Crisis.

For more information about the GOF group page, contact NCBS board member and GOF festival director Bruce Bellochio <Bbellochio@gmail.com>.

One Day Reminder: Johnson Farm Picking Party Will Not Take Place On Saturday May 16

One Day Reminder: The Northern California Bluegrass Society’s Revival of the Johnson Farm Picking Party will not take place on Saturday, May 16, 2020. Due to the Coronavirus Crisis, the event may be cancelled or it may be rescheduled for a later date.

The revival of the popular gathering was to have been presented by NCBS in cooperation with Mike Johnson, The Abbott Family, and the Santa Clara Valley Fiddlers Association.

Current Status Of Various Non-NCBS In-Person Bluegrass Events During The Coronavirus Crisis

Here is the updated current status (as of 5/13/20) of various non-Northern California Bluegrass Society in-person bluegrass events during the Coronavirus Crisis. Check this website for updates.

MAY

21-24 — Strawberry Spring Music Festival, Nevada County Fairgrounds, Grass Valley. Postponed until 2021.

30-31 — Redwood Mountain Faire, Roaring Camp, Felton. Cancelled.

JUNE

18-21 — California Bluegrass Association Father’s Day Bluegrass Festival, Nevada County Fairgrounds, Grass Valley. Postponed Until 2021.

18-21 — Telluride Bluegrass Festival, Telluride, CO. Cancelled.

25-28 — Kate Wolf Music Festival, Black Oak Ranch, Laytonville. Postponed until 2021.

26-28 — Susanville Bluegrass Festival, Lassen County Fairgrounds, Susanville. As scheduled, under review.

JULY

2-5 — High Sierra Music Festival, Plumas County Fairgrounds, Quincy. Rescheduled to 2021.

4 — Fourth of July Bluegrass Freedom Festival, Atascadero Lake Park, Atascadero. As scheduled.

10-12 — Lost River Bluegrass Festival, Merrill, OR. Cancelled.

24-26 — Rockygrass Bluegrass Festival, Planet Bluegrass, Lyons, CO. As scheduled, ticketing delayed. Official announcement will be made later this month.

AUGUST

14-16 — Bower’s Mansion Bluegrass Festival, Bower’s Mansion Park, Carson City, NV. As scheduled, decision about festival will be made on June 1.

14-16 — Summergrass San Diego, Antique Engine Museum, Vista. Ticketing delayed, under review.

AUGUST-SEPTEMBER

August 30-September 7 — Burning Man Festival, Black Rock City, NV. Cancelled.

SEPTEMBER

3-7 — Redwood Ramble, Camp Navarro. Postponed from the original dates of July 16-19. (Note new dates.)

17-20 — McCloud Mountain Bluegrass Festival, Hoo-Hoo Park, McCloud. Cancelled.

18-20 — Millpond Music Festival, Millpond Park, Bishop. As scheduled, ticketing delayed.

22-27 — Berkeley Old Time Music Convention, various venues, Berkeley. As scheduled.

25-27 — KVMR Celtic Festival, Nevada County Fairgrounds, Grass Valley. Postponed until 2021.

OCTOBER

2-4 — Hardly Strictly Bluegrass, Golden Gate Park, San Francisco. As scheduled.

FEBRUARY 2021

13-17 — Folk Alliance International Convention, Kansas City, MO. Suspended (effectively cancelled).
